Good morning.In court news, a pretrial conference is set for Wednesday morning for thirty-year-old Dashawn Watkins, the Sharon man accused of the graphic twenty-twenty-four rape, homicide, and dismemberment of fourteen-year-old Pauly Likens. The high-profile trial in Mercer County has faced multiple delays, but jury selection and opening statements are currently scheduled to begin on Monday, September fourteenth.In Conneaut Lake, borough leaders have officially authorized a two-hundred-thousand-dollar loan to fund critical upgrades downtown. The money will pay for four new traffic signal poles along Water Street as part of a ongoing multimillion-dollar revitalization project.And after a month off-line, the Limber Road water tower in Meadville is officially back in service. Water Authority officials say the three-hundred-twenty-thousand-gallon tank underwent a full interior relining and exterior repaint job that should last another thirty years.For more news, download the radioNOVO app. I’m Codi Gaboff, radioNOVO News, a service of Seven Mountains Media.
